Who are we?

Smarkets is a betting exchange for sports and political trading that has handled over £29 billion in volume since 2010. Our company mission is to fix the betting industry with the best products and best prices. We are upending the sports betting industry by growing a transparent platform that offers the best value for bettors, with the fairest odds, best technology and a superior customer experience.

Smarkets is a Series B tech company that brings a professional, product-led approach to our mission. We embrace collaboration, trust, innovation and scientific rigour, while we celebrate ambitious goals and passionate energy. Our culture rewards people on merit and excellence and we strive to provide a working environment where recognition, challenges, support, collaboration, interesting benefits and shared meals provided by our chefs mix together to let you unlock your potential, grow with us and become your best self.

Role expectations and responsibilities

As a Content and Social Media Executive, you’ll form a crucial part of our Marketing team helping execute key campaigns across the sporting calendar. Social Media and sport never stands still for long with content, trends and algorithms changing day-by-day, so you will need to adapt and react across channels to help us grab those ‘in-the-moment’ opportunities.

We pride ourselves on our owned content, so you will need to be comfortable editing audio and video content alongside having a keen eye for detail to ensure we’re publishing the best possible output in an on-brand manner. 

As well as this you will collaborate with Marketing, Product and Data teams to marry up future opportunities, to ensure that we are ahead of the curve, and assist the wider team for bigger-picture planning, while also thinking ahead to pre-empt social moments.

Areas of Responsibility

You will be joining our Marketing team, working alongside the Campaigns Manager to edit and execute on-brand content. You will be responsible for social content across all Smarkets and SBK platforms. Looking for inspiration in popular topics for content and concepts, while also providing suggestions on how we can provide an SBK/Smarkets spin as they gain momentum. You will be scheduling content in advance on all channels, including Instagram, Youtube, X and Reddit.
You will also have the opportunity to attend events on behalf of SBK/Smarkets and report on real-time events through our tone of voice.

Requirements

  • 1-2 years of experience in a content or social media-oriented role with expert knowledge of key social platforms (Meta, X, Reddit etc)
  • A track record of creating viral moments, either personally or professionally
  • Comfortable editing audio and video using tools such as Adobe Premiere Pro
  • Experience using design tools such as Adobe Photoshop or Figma is preferred
  • A sports fanatic who’s also across the latest news and current affairs
  • An outside of the box thinker with a keen eye for detail

Benefits

We offer a competitive salary package and benefits, along with a dynamic and collaborative work environment. Your work with us will make an impact and your voice will be heard.
We are a diverse team with a strong work ethic and plenty of hunger to win. We have designed our benefits offering around Health, Wealth, Lifestyle and Development.

These include:

  • Stock options which vests over 4 years
  • Pension scheme - an impressive pension scheme via Aviva. We will match 6% if you choose the same
  • Health insurance
  • Fresh fruit and snacks provided in the office everyday! (tea, coffee and soft drinks also included)
  • We're a member of a cycle to work scheme
  • We want to continue to invest in all our employees and do so by providing a £1000 yearly education budget that can be used on courses, conferences, books or training
  • 25 days paid holiday + bank holidays to enjoy - you have the choice to carry over 5 days to the next year!
  • Flexible working - we want to provide a hybrid model approach to working and provide you with 2 days a week working from home
  • 20 days a year of global working - we provide the ability to work from anywhere in the world for up to 20 days a year
  • We will provide you lunch everyday in the office - you don't need to worry about what to make or buy for lunch as we have it sorted with top quality food served by our in-house chef Alex!
